A Biblical Lens on LGBTQ+ Belonging & Welcome

ONA and the Bible— Embracing the Full Tapestry: A Biblical Lens on LGBTQ+ Belonging & Welcome.

Join the Open and Affirming Coalition for a thought-provoking webinar that explores how the Bible can be a lens for LGBTQ+ belonging and welcome in your congregation.

This private and confidential session focuses on creating a safe space for open discussion. Only the facilitators will be visible on screen, allowing you to participate anonymously if you prefer.

We'll go beyond the usual suspects! Many congregations grapple with a handful of specific verses related to LGBTQ+ identities. This session explores the vastness of the Bible's 31,000 verses, offering a broader perspective on inclusion and God's message of love.

In this webinar, we will navigate the rich tapestry of biblical teachings on our relationships with God and each other. While a mere seven verses have been focal points in discussions about condemning same-sex relationships, our exploration will encompass the broader context of the scriptures. How do we interpret the entirety of the Bible's 31,000 verses when addressing questions and concerns within our congregations?

Discover insights that go beyond the limited scope of the “clobber texts” and learn how to foster a more inclusive and affirming environment within your faith community. Join us as we engage in thoughtful discussions on embracing the full spectrum of biblical teachings, fostering understanding, and responding compassionately to inquiries about the seven texts often cited in discussions on LGBTQ+ inclusion.

The Webinar will be facilitated by Jared Vázquez López, PHD

Jared Vázquez López is Director of Racial Equity, Diversity, and Inclusion for Mercy Housing, adjunct professor at the Iliff School of Theology, and freelance consultant. He has over 15 years of experience in leading, facilitating and developing dialogue around diversity, equity, and inclusion in both religious and non-religious spaces. As an adjunct professor Jared teaches a diverse population of students how to better engage and lead their churches and communities with regard to issues of diversity, equity, and inclusion. As a consultant Jared has worked with a variety of organizations on realizing their diversity and inclusion aspirations. This work reflects Jared’s passion of bringing people together to have dialogue that matters across vast differences. As a theologian his academic work focuses on theologies of inclusion and the effects of religious and social politics on the lives of queer folk and people of color. Jared holds a PhD from the University of Denver and Iliff School of Theology and is an ordained minister with The Fellowship of Affirming Ministries.
